James's Baked Italian Legs

 

18 frog legs 
1/2 cup salted butter 
1 egg 
3/4 cup parmesan cheese, fresh grated 
1/4 white onion, fine chopped 
1 teaspoon garlic, minced 
1 1/2 cups soft bread crumbs 
pinch of ground cumin, rosemary, tarragon 
salt to taste 

Preheat oven to 350 degrees. 
In a mixing bowl, combine parmesan cheese, egg, butter, onion, garlic, cumin, rosemary, and tarragon, mix well. 
Dip each leg into mixture to coat well, roll into bread crumbs and place in a greased baking dish. 
Spoon remaining mixture over the top of the frog legs. Bake uncovered for 1 hour. Add salt to taste, serve!
